Complementing Cancer Photodynamic Therapy with Ferroptosis through Iron Oxide Loaded Porphyrin-Grafted Lipid Nanoparticles

作者:Xiaolong Liang, Min Chen, Pravin Bhattarai, Sadaf Hameed, Yida Tang, Zhifei Dai · 发表于:ACS Nano · 年份:2021 · DOI:10.1021/acsnano.1c08108 · 被引用次数:153 · 研究领域:Nanoplatforms for cancer theranostics、Extracellular vesicles in disease、Nanoparticle-Based Drug Delivery

Nanomaterials that combine multimodality imaging and therapeutic functions within a single nanoplatform have drawn extensive attention for molecular medicines and biological applications. Herein, we report a theranostic nanoplatform based on a relatively smaller (<20 nm) iron oxide loaded porphyrin-grafted lipid nanoparticles (Fe 3 O 4 @PGL NPs). The amphiphilic PGL easily self-assembled on the hydrophobic exterior surface of ultrasmall Fe 3 O 4 NPs, resulting in a final ultrasmall Fe 3 O 4 @PGL NPs with diameter of ∼10 nm. The excellent self-assembling nature of the as-synthesized PGL NPs facilitated a higher loading of porphyrins, showed a negligible dark toxicity, and demonstrated an excellent photodynamic effect against HT-29 cancer cells in vitro . The in vivo experimental results further confirmed that Fe 3 O 4 @PGL NPs were ideally qualified for both the fluorescence and magnetic resonance (MR) imaging guided nanoplatforms to track the biodistribution and therapeutic responses of NPs as well as to simultaneously trigger the generation of highly cytotoxic reactive oxygen species (ROS) necessary for excellent photodynamic therapy (PDT). After recording convincing therapeutic responses, we further evaluated the ability of Fe 3 O 4 @PGL NPs/Fe 3 O 4 @Lipid NPs for ferroptosis therapy (FT) via tumor microenvironment (TME) modulation for improved anticancer activity.
